Generally the eligibility criteria to pursue LLB is passed graduation in any discipline from a recognized University, the aggregate factor may vary among universities such as in case of Delhi University/Banaras Hindu University require 50% while in case of other universities it requires merely 45%, admission process can be done through entrance test such as DU LLB, LAT, BHU UET, SET, AIAT, PU LLB or it can be based on the merit of the qualifying examination, some of the top universities to pursue LLB are Delhi University, Banaras Hindu University, Panjab University, Allahabad University, Jindal Global Law School to name a few, to know more details regarding this, visit our page at https://law.careers360.com/colleges/list-of-llb-colleges-in-india

Below I am mentioning some of the best colleges of India which offers LLB course. I will also suggest you do some extra research by yourself before applying for it.

National Law University, Delhi

National Law School of India University, Bangalore

National Academy of Legal Studies and Research University of Law, Hyderabad

IIT Kharagpur LAW

Jindal Global Law School, Sonipat

Gujarat National Law University, Gandhinagar

Jamia Millia Islamia , Delhi

Rajiv Gandhi National University of Law, Patiala

Faculty of Law, University of Delhi, Delhi

National Law University, Jodhpur

Symbiosis Law School, Pune

Aligarh Muslim University, Aligarh

Army Institute of Law, Mohali
